题目内容
(请给出正确答案)
[主观题]
若通过8259的IR7向CPU发中断请求,中断类型码为6FH,边沿触发,固定优先级,中断自动结束,全嵌套,编写8259的初始化程序。中断服务子程序为INT8259,编写中断向量的设置。(端口地址为20H、21H)
答案
8259A的初始化MOV AL,×××1 0×11B ;送ICW1,所有×的位全取0OUT 20H,ALMOV AL,6FH ; 送ICW2,即中断类型码的高5位OUT 21H,ALMOV AL,0000 0×11B ;送ICW4,所有×的位全取0OUT 21H,ALMOV AL,0111 1111B ;送OCW1OUT 21H,AL;中断向量的设置PUSH DSMOV DX,SEG INT8259MOV DS,DXLEA DX,INT8259MOV AL,6FHMOV AH,25HINT 21HPOP DS
如搜索结果不匹配,请 联系老师 获取答案